Ingredients:

3 Bananas

1 cup Pancake Mix

1 cup Milk

1 Egg

1/4 cup Powdered Sugar

Vegetable Oil (for frying)

Directions:

  1. Prepare the Bananas: Start by slicing the bananas into 1/2″ slices. This size is ideal for ensuring each bite is cooked perfectly.
  2. Make the Batter: In a bowl, combine the pancake mix, milk, and egg. Beat them together until you have a smooth and consistent batter. This batter is the secret to the crispy, golden coating that makes these bites irresistible.
  3. Set Up for Frying: Line a plate with paper towels and set it aside. This will be used to drain the excess oil from the fried banana bites.
  4. Heat the Oil: Fill a heavy-bottomed pan with high sides with oil to a depth of 1/2″ and heat it to 350-375 degrees Fahrenheit. The right temperature is crucial for achieving that perfect fry.
  5. Fry the Bananas: Dip each banana slice into the batter, allowing the excess to drip off, and then place them in the hot oil. Fry for about 1-2 minutes on each side or until they turn golden brown. This quick fry time ensures a crispy exterior while keeping the banana warm and soft inside.
  6. Drain and Serve: Remove the fried banana bites to the prepared plate. Dust them with powdered sugar for a sweet finish. These bites are best served warm and can be paired with caramel sauce, chocolate sauce, or ice cream for an extra indulgent treat.

Serving and Storage Tips for Fried Banana Bites

Serving Suggestions:

  1. Serve Warm: Fried Banana Bites are best enjoyed warm, as it brings out the flavor and texture contrast between the crispy exterior and the soft, sweet banana inside.
  2. Accompaniments: Elevate these bites by serving them with dipping sauces like caramel, chocolate, or a dollop of whipped cream. For a more decadent treat, serve alongside a scoop of vanilla ice cream.
  3. Garnishing: A sprinkle of powdered sugar right before serving adds a touch of sweetness and makes them visually appealing. You can also garnish with cinnamon or a drizzle of honey for added flavor.
  4. Breakfast or Dessert: While these bites are a fantastic dessert, they can also be a unique addition to your breakfast table, especially when served with maple syrup or alongside a bowl of fresh fruit.

Storage Tips:

  1. Cooling Down: Allow the Fried Banana Bites to cool completely before storing. Storing them while they are still warm can lead to sogginess due to condensation.
  2. Refrigeration: If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They can be kept for up to 2 days, but it’s best to consume them as soon as possible to enjoy their texture.
  3. Reheating: To bring back the crispiness, reheat the bites in an oven or air fryer at 350 degrees Fahrenheit for a few minutes. Avoid using a microwave, as it can make them soggy.
  4. Freezing: Freezing is not recommended for this recipe. Due to the texture of bananas and the batter, freezing and thawing may significantly affect their quality and taste.

FAQs

Can I make Fried Banana Bites with different types of bananas?

Yes, you can use various types of bananas for this recipe. While the common yellow bananas work great, you can also try using plantains for a different texture and flavor. Just keep in mind that the ripeness of the banana will affect the sweetness and texture of the bites.

Is it possible to bake these banana bites instead of frying?

While frying gives the best results in terms of texture, you can bake them for a healthier alternative. To bake, place the battered banana slices on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and bake in a preheated oven at 375 degrees Fahrenheit until golden brown. However, note that the texture might not be as crispy as when fried.

How can I prevent the banana bites from becoming too oily?

To prevent the banana bites from absorbing too much oil, ensure the oil temperature is between 350-375 degrees Fahrenheit before frying. Also, don’t overcrowd the pan, as this can lower the oil’s temperature. After frying, let the bites rest on a paper towel to absorb any excess oil.

Are there any vegan alternatives for this recipe?

Yes, to make vegan Fried Banana Bites, substitute the regular milk with a plant-based alternative like almond or soy milk, and use a vegan egg replacement or a mixture of water, oil, and baking powder for the egg. Ensure that your pancake mix is also vegan-friendly.
